I have had a couple of LeClercs, and they are good looms, not top of the line, perhaps, but serviceable. You're definitely getting a deal if the loom is in good condition. Make sure you check the beams for possible warpage. It's not likely, but it happens. And warped or bowed beams can be a real pill to work with, as they affect the tension of the weave structure.
